About the role

  • The Steward is responsible for cleaning and storing all flatware, silver, glass, kitchen trays, pots, pans according to the direction of the restaurant management team.
  • The Steward also assists in food preparation as requested.
  • This position reports to the Executive Steward.

Responsibilities

  • ⦁ Maintain a clean and sanitary work environment, participate in pre and post shift cleaning and organization to include but not limited to: kitchen equipment, walk in fridge/freezer storage, dry storage, trash, recycle, mopping, sweeping
  • ⦁ Maintain kitchen work areas, equipment, and utensils in clean orderly condition
